My setup is PrimaLuna DiaLogue Premium HP Integrated Amp. This PrimaLuna uses 6 12AU7's....4 Tubes for Drivers, 2 Tubes for Gain and 8 Power Tubes (which I use KT150). It's the 2 Gain Tubes you get the Most Sound change. Tube Rolling is what I like best and looking at the reviews suggested a Hugh sound improvement using these BRIMAR CV 4034's. The Great Flying Lead to pin conversion is First Rate. Very Clean. I had replaced a pair of Telefunken ECC82/12AU7 Smooth Plates in the 2 front Gain Stage slots. If you know your tubes...then Telefunken Smooth Plates should be in your Tube collection. Once I replaced the Telefunken with BRIMAR (around 6hrs of listen), I then packed up the Telefunken as these BRIMAR's were not going anywhere. Nothing was lost but I had Grained an improvement thought out the sound range. Bass is detailed with a Slam, Detailed Mid-range and Smooth Top End. The Vocal's jumped out from the Speakers. British Brimars have no harshness - smooth without sacrificing detail. A very good natural tone and good soundstage. Has a better high end than most British tubes, sounds better all around than many European tubes, indeed is superior to most American tubes. If you are a fan of vintage classic British music like The Beatles and early Rolling Stones, this tube is just right to reproduce accurate ambiance and tonal balance. Does well for any softer Hi-Fi vocals. Highly recommended by all tube audio fans.
